TRAVEL ASSISTANCE AVAILABLE FOR PARTICIPANTS OF THE INTERNATIONAL FISHERS FORUM ON SEABIRD AND SEA TURTLE BYCATCH IN LONGLINE FISHERIES


International Fishers Forum logo Organizers of the 2nd International Fishers Forum (IFF2) have announced the availability of travel assistance funds for fishermen and other participants. Applications are due by October 1, 2002, and all awards will be announced by October 20. Go to http://www.wpcouncil.org/iff2docs/travel.pdf for the IFF2 Application for Travel Assistance.

The Western Pacific Regional Fishery Management Council will host IFF2 at the Hawaii Convention Center, Honolulu, November 19-22, 2002. The primary mission of the forum is to convene an international meeting of fishermen to address possible solutions to incidental bycatch of sea turtles and seabirds by longline fishing gear. Scientists, resource managers, gear technologists, and other interested parties are also encouraged to participate. Given the IFF2 mission, funding priority will be given to commercial longline fishermen.
